Anthropic Third-Party Testing AI Policy Proposal
TL;DR
Anthropic advocates for the establishment of a third-party testing regime for frontier AI systems to validate safety claims and prevent societal harm. This approach aims to create a broadly trusted oversight infrastructure involving industry, government, and academia to manage risks that self-governance alone cannot address.
The Necessity of Third-Party Oversight
Frontier AI systems—large-scale generative models requiring substantial computational resources—function as "everything machines" that can be adapted to numerous downstream use cases. Because these systems inherit the capabilities and weaknesses of the base model, they do not fit neatly into existing sector-specific regulatory frameworks.
Anthropic argues that while self-governance frameworks, such as their own Responsible Scaling Policy (RSP), are essential, they are insufficient because they rely on decisions made by single private actors. A robust third-party regime is necessary to:
- Validate Safety: Provide independent verification of model behavior regarding election integrity, harmful discrimination, and national security misuse.
- Prevent Catastrophic Accidents: Identify emergent, autonomous behaviors, such as the insertion of vulnerabilities into code or actions that contradict human intentions.
- Avoid "Knee-Jerk" Regulation: Proactively design effective regulation to prevent major incidents that could lead to stifling and ineffective legislative reactions.
Framework for a Robust Testing Regime
An effective testing regime must be precisely scoped to apply only to the most computationally intensive, large-scale systems to avoid disadvantaging smaller companies. Anthropic proposes the following structural components:
Two-Stage Testing Process
- Automated Stage: A fast, broad testing phase biased toward avoiding false negatives to spot potential problems quickly.
- Expert Stage: A thorough secondary test utilizing expert human-led elicitation for flagged issues.
Diverse Testing Ecosystem
Testing should be conducted by a variety of actors to ensure legitimacy and competition:
- Private Companies: Subcontracted firms (e.g., Gryphon Scientific) or auditing firms similar to those used in financial accounting.
- Universities: Academic institutions administering testing initiatives, potentially supervised by government bodies.
- Governments: Direct testing for specific, legally mandated areas, particularly those involving classified national security risks.
Key Requirements for Implementation
- Shared Standards: A consensus across industry, government, and academia on what a safety testing framework should include.
- Government Funding: Increased resources for government agencies (e.g., NIST, US AI Safety Institute) to fund the technical work of building and analyzing tests.
- Public Infrastructure: The creation of "National Research Clouds" to allow academia and government to develop independent capacity to study and test frontier systems.
National Security and High-Risk Capabilities
Anthropic identifies national security as a primary area where third-party testing is critical. Specifically, systems should be tested for capabilities that could compromise national security, such as the ability to accelerate the creation of bioweapons or execute complex cyberattacks. If such capabilities are discovered, Anthropic suggests mitigations such as removing the capabilities from broadly deployed models or implementing "know your customer" (KYC) regimes.
Addressing Open-Source Models and Regulatory Capture
Openly Disseminated Models
Anthropic acknowledges the value of open-source research but suggests that as models become more capable, the culture of full open dissemination may conflict with societal safety. They propose that if a model is released openly, it must be resilient to fine-tuning that could enable misuse. Third-party testing is presented as the only legitimate way to define unacceptable misuses and apply those standards consistently across both proprietary and open-weight models.
Mitigating Regulatory Capture
To prevent well-resourced AI companies from using regulation to stifle competition, Anthropic advocates for testing capacity that exists independently of large corporations. By focusing on measurement and third-party capacity rather than high-cost compliance consortia, the policy aims to maintain a level playing field for smaller developers.
Anthropic's Commitment to Support
To help develop this regime, Anthropic commits to:
- Prototyping testing regimes via their Responsible Scaling Policy (RSP).
- Testing third-party assessments through contractors and government partners.
- Expanding frontier red teaming to clarify risks and mitigations.
- Advocating for government funding for agencies like NIST and the development of national research infrastructure.
